What’s Included in the Course

Where to begin – Clear guidance on where your baby is at and what to focus on first, without overwhelm.
Sleep foundations – Understand how baby sleep works so you’re not just following steps, but making confident decisions.
Sleep associations – Identify which habits are causing frequent waking and how to gently change them.
Sleep pressure – Learn how overtired and undertired patterns affect naps and nights.
Feeds & sleep (important) – How feeding and sleep interact, reducing feed-to-sleep gently while supporting night feeds responsively.
Sleep methods – Gentle, evidence-based options so you can choose what feels right for your family.
Sleep environment – Set up a sleep space that supports longer, more settled sleep.
Understanding sleep by age – What’s normal, what’s developmental, and what’s habit-based.
Teething & regressions – Support sleep through disruptions and know how to reset afterwards.
Crying & attachment – Understand upset vs distress and make sleep changes while protecting attachment.
Where to go from here – A clear, sustainable plan to move forward with confidence.
